How to Spot an Unlicensed Broker

To avoid falling victim to investment scams, it’s crucial to be able to identify unlicensed brokers. Here are some tips to help you spot a scam:

  • Research, research, research: Thoroughly research the company, its history, and its credentials.
  • Check regulatory databases: Verify the broker’s license and registration with relevant regulatory bodies.
  • Be wary of promises: Be cautious of websites that promise unusually high returns or guarantee success.
  • Read reviews and testimonials: Look for independent reviews and testimonials from trusted sources.

Steps to Take After Falling for a Scam

If you’ve already fallen victim to Web-trader.live or any other unlicensed broker, follow these steps to minimize damage:

  1. Stop all communication: Cease all communication with the scammer and do not respond to any further messages or calls.
  2. Report the scam: Report the scam to relevant authorities, such as the FCA or your local financial regulatory body.
  3. Contact your bank or payment provider: Inform your bank or payment provider about the scam and request their assistance in recovering any lost funds.
  4. Consider identity theft protection: If you’ve provided personal or financial information to the scammer, consider investing in identity theft protection services.
  5. Warn others: Share your experience through reviews and scam reporting websites to help warn others about the potential risks.
